Rumored Buzz on whale watching maui
So be around the front-row seat to 1 of Mom Mother nature’s most impressive shows whilst over the island. Whenever we approach our boat visits, we like to go out approximately we will in late January through February, to try and see by far the most whales out within the water. A pal has invited me to go to Hawaii (Maui). I have often needed to